Boba Fett Action Figure

Toy
©1977/78; 1979 (made)
Artist/Maker
Place of origin

1. window box with front flap, card printed in colours to show photographs of the toy, together with titling, and some instructions about
special features
2. box lining, orange card
3. figure, grey and green injection moulded plastic; jointed at the neck, shoulders, elbows, wrists, hips and knees. The head is a helmet shape with a darkened visor which can be seen through from a spy-hole at the back and a clicking pretend range finder on the right side. It is supported on a long corrugated neck. The head; and torso are of moulded olive green plastic; decorated with silver, red and black. The limbs are light grey plastic with the hands brown plastic. Parts of the limbs are moulded in different shapes and colours to represent weapons and equipment - yellow, black and red. It is fully jointed and poseable. 13in high
4. backpack, containing a grappling hook and rope and swivelling jet pods. Moulded in blue with white, red and yellow. It can be fixed to the back of the figure.
5. utility belt, moulded brown plastic which snap fastens around the waist
6. laser pistol on shoulder strap, moulded black plastic
7. 'Wooklee' scalps, beads on silk ribbons of black and beige; looped over right shoulder
8. cape, olive green nylon with two loops of black elastic
9,10. two instructions sheets

DimensionsHeight: 16in (40.6cm) Width 2: 6in (15.3cm) Depth: 3½in (8.9cm)
Marks and inscriptions
™Trademark of Twentieth Century Fox Film Corporation Characters © 1977-78 Twentieth Century Fox Film Corporation. © CPG PRODUCTS CORP. 1979; a subsidiary of General Mills Inc by its Division Kenner Products; Cincinnati Ohio ™(of Boba Fett) Black Falcon Ltd on figure and backpack - ©CPG Products Corp; 1979 by its Div. Kenner Products Cincinnati; Ohio 45202 Cat. No. 39140 Made In Hong Kong
Object history
References: Star Wars; film with copyright of 1977 by 20th Century Fox Film Corporation;
The Empire Strikes Back (second of the Star Wars films)

for age 5 and up
*Palitoy test number 2620; written in black pen on box
